1. pengenalan php - stmik dharmapala riau nbsp; web view1. pengenalan php. apa itu php? instalasi...

Download 1. Pengenalan PHP - STMIK DHARMAPALA RIAU nbsp; Web view1. Pengenalan PHP. Apa Itu PHP? Instalasi PHP. Sintaks PHP. Variabel di PHP. Operator di PHP. Kondisional di PHP. Looping (Pengulangan) di PHP. 1. Apa Itu PHP?

Post on 30-Jan-2018

252 views

Category:

Documents

1 download

Embed Size (px)

TRANSCRIPT

1. Pengenalan PHP

1. Apa Itu PHP?

2. Instalasi PHP

3. Sintaks PHP

4. Variabel di PHP

5. Operator di PHP

6. Kondisional di PHP

7. Looping (Pengulangan) di PHP

1. Apa Itu PHP?

PHP adalah singkatan dari PHP : Hypertext Preprocessor

PHP adalah bahasa scripting server-side, artinya di jalankan di server, kemudian outputnya dikirim ke client (browser)

PHP digunakan untuk membuat aplikasi web

PHP mendukung banyak database (MySQL, Informix, Oracle, Sybase, Solid, PostgreSQL, Generic ODBC, dll.)

2. Instalasi PHP

Untuk menjalankan PHP anda perlu Web Server seperti Apache, PHP Interpreter, MySQL sebagai database. Saat ini ada banyak paket PHP+Apache+MySQL yang memudahkan anda untuk instal PHP dengan mudah. Silahkan Download di salah satu situs-situs berikut, kemudian ikuti petunjuk instalasi masing-masing paket.

WAMP (http://www.wampserver.com/en/download.php)

XAMP (http://www.apachefriends.org/en/xampp.html)

Kode PHP di jalankan di browser, terlebih dahulu harus dijalankan Apache Web Server, kemudian di browser dijalankan di localhost.

Misal kita buat file php, yaitu : tes.php, yang disimpan di document root atau folder www maka di browser kita ketik url di alamatnya adalah : http://localhost/tes.php

3. Sintaks PHP

Kode PHP di tulis di teks editor, sama halnya seperti HTML. Kode PHP bisa digabung atau disisipkan dengan kode HTML, Javascript, CSS dan script lainnya untuk membuat halaman web.

Penulisan kode PHP harus di awali dengan

Untuk mengakhiri baris kode PHP harus diberi tanda titik koma (;) di akhir baris kode PHP

Untuk penulisan komentar di awali tanda // atau antara /* dan */

Contoh :

Pada contoh di atas, di browser akan tercetak tulisan Hello World

4. Variabel di PHP

Variabel di PHP diawali dengan tanda dollar ($) diikuti dengan nama variabel. Nama variabel adalah case-sensitive, artinya huruf besar dan huruf kecil adalah berbeda. Contoh :

Untuk menggabungkan dua variabel atau lebih gunakan operator titik (.) atau langsung ditulis diantara tanda kutip, contoh :

5. Operator di PHPOperator Aritmatika

Operator

Deskripsi

Contoh

Hasil

+

Penambahan

3 + 4

7

-

Pengurangan

12 - 6

6

*

Pengalian

3 * 3

9

/

Pembagian

4 / 2

2

%

Modulus (sisa hasil pembagian)

5 % 210 % 810 % 2

120

++

Penambahan satu satu

x = 6x++

x = 7

--

Pengurangan satu satu

x = 9x--

x = 8

Contoh :

Operator Pembanding

Operator

Deskripsi

==

Sama dengan

!=

Tidak sama dengan

>

Lebih besar dari

pLebih kecil dari/p

p>=

Lebih besar sama dengan

Operator Logikal

Operator

Deskripsi

&&

Dan

||

Atau

!

Bukan

Contoh :

6. Kondisional di PHP

Kondisional berguna untuk mengecek suatu kondisi dan melakukan suatu kode jika kondisi tersebut benar atau salah.

if

Sintaks :

if(kondisi){ kode yang dijalankan jika benar}

Contoh :

if - else

Sintaks :

if(kondisi){ kode yang dijalankan jika benar}else{ kode yang dijalankan jika salah}

Contoh :

if - else if - else

Jika anda membutuhkan kondisi yang banyak

Sintaks :

if(kondisi 1){ kode yang dijalankan jika kondisi 1 benar}else if(kondisi 2){ kode yang dijalankan jika kondisi 2 benar}else if(kondisi 3){ kode yang dijalankan jika kondisi 3 benar}else{ kode jika salah satu kondisi di atas tidak ada yang benar}

Contoh :

switch

Sama seperti if - else if - else, berguna jika membutuhkan kondisi yang banyak

Sintaks :

switch(ekspresi){ case kondisi1 : kode yang dijalankan jika kondisi1 benar; break; case kondisi2 : kode yang dijalankan jika kondisi2 benar; break; case kondisi3 : kode yang dijalankan jika kondisi3 benar; break;}

Contoh :

7. Looping (Pengulangan) di PHPfor

Berguna untuk pengulangan yang sudah ditentukan terlebih dahulu awalnya berapa, dijalankan sampai kondisi bagaimana.

Sintaks :

for(awal; kondisi; penambahan){ kode untuk dijalankan}

Contoh :

while

Berguna untuk menjalankan suatu kode terus menerus selama kondisi bernilai TRUE

Sintaks :

while(kondisi){ kode untuk dijalankan;}

Contoh :

foreach

Perulangan untuk array yang mempunyai nilai

Sintaks :

foreach (array as $value){ statement}

atau

foreach (array as $key => $value){ statement}

Contoh :

Jika anda telah berhasil koneksi ke MySQL, anda bisa melakukan apapun terhadap database tersebut tergantung hak-hak anda, anda bisa buat database, buat tabel dan melakukan query

3. Cara Membuat Database di MySQL

Membuat Database Melalui phpmyadmin

Ketika anda menginstal paket Web Server + PHP + MySQL seperti XAMP atau WAMP anda akan di beri phpmyadmin, yaitu semacam aplikasi berbasis web untuk mengatur database MySQL

1. Buka phpmyadmin di http://localhost/phpmyadmin, berikut tampilan phpmyadmin

2. Ketik nama database yang anda inginkan di textfield Create new database, misal : databaseku

3. Klik tombol create

4. Database berhasil dibuat

4. Cara Membuat Tabel

Misal anda ingin membuat tabel : datakaryawan dengan struktur tabel sebagai berikut :

Field

Type

Length

karyawanid

INTEGER

5

nama

VARCHAR

30

tgl_lahir

DATE

kelamin

VARCHAR

10

alamat

TINYTEXT

Membuat Tabel di phpmyadmin

1. Buka phpmyadmin

2. Pilih database yang anda buat tadi

3. Pada bagian bawah Create new table on database, di textfield Name, masukkan nama tabel yang ingin dibuat, misal : datakaryawan

4. Pada textfield Number of fields, masukkan jumlah field atau kolom yang ingin dibuat. misal : 5

5. Klik tombol GO

6. Akan muncul form untuk membuat tabel, seperti berikut :

7. Isi field-field seperti di atas

8. Klik Tombol Save

9. Tabel datakaryawan berhasil dibuat

Membuat Tabel Melalui PHP dan Query

Selain melalui phpmyadmin, kita juga bisa membuat tabel langsung melalui PHP, dimana kita mengeksekusi query CREATE TABLE, contoh :

3. Cara Delete Rows Tabel MySQL

Untuk mendelete data yang ada di database adalah dengan cara melakukan query DELETE

Sintaks SQL:

DELETE FROM nama_tabel WHERE namafield=kondisi

Contoh :

DELETE FROM datakaryawan WHERE karyawanid=2

Pada contoh tampil di atas, jika anda jalankan akan ada link delete, yang kalau diklik akan mengarah file delete php, misal : delete.php?no=1

Sekarang mari kita buat kode PHPnya

delete.php

4. Cara Update Tabel MySQL

Untuk melakukan update database mysql kita harus melakukan query UPDATE

Sintaks SQL :

UPDATE nama_tabel SET nama_field=nilai, nama_field2=nilai2,...

WHERE nama_field=kondisi

Contoh :

UPDATE datakarayawan SET nama='Desrizal', alamat='Tembagapura'

WHERE karyawanid=1

Oke mari sekarang kita buat program untuk update data karyawan. Pada contoh tampil.php, jika nama karyawan diklik akan menuju file detail.php

Buat form untuk Update, detail.php

Jika form pada kode diatas diklik, maka akan menjalankan file update.php